abbrv. Jeet Kune Do, Martial Art developed by the late Bruce Lee which acknowledges the pros and cons of all martial arts and fighting forms and utilises anything that works from any system to achieve a martial art that has no set forms or "moves". See alsoOne Inch Punch

JKD or Jeet Kune Do was founded by the late Bruce Lee. JKD is also known as Jun Fan Gung Fu, Jun Fan being Bruce Lees chinese name. Jeet Kune Do means "the way of the intercepting fist" but even Bruce thought that he chose the name to early. JKD favors formlessness for being formless means that one can take the shape of any Martial Art.

abrv. Short for Jeet Kune Do/Jun Fan Jeet Kune Do. JKD is not a martial arts style, butmore of a psychology or way of thinking which can be applied to any martial art and most fighting forms.
"teach a man a block and he can perform that block, but teach him the concept behind the block, and he can apply this to a whole range of blocks. That is Jeet Kune Do." -Bruce Lee
